Egyptian

Pronunciation

 

Verb

wsT30

 3ae inf.

  1. (transitive) to saw, to cut [since the Old Kingdom]
  2. to trim (+ m) [since the Old Kingdom]

Descendants

  • Akhmimic Coptic: ⲟⲩⲓⲉⲓⲥⲉ (ouieise)
  • Bohairic Coptic: ⲟⲩⲓⲥⲓ (ouisi), ⲃⲓⲥⲓ (bisi)
  • Lycopolitan Coptic: ⲟⲩⲓⲥⲉ (ouise)
  • Sahidic Coptic: ⲟⲩⲉⲓⲥⲉ (oueise), ⲃⲓⲥⲉ (bise)
